<The recession and lockdowns around the world have created a huge spike in reported mental health conditions. In the U.S., as a result of unemployment and the quarantines, 40% of adults reported mental health and substance use in June. 11% seriously considered suicide, up from only 4% in 2019, according to the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C).

The CDC reported that in June, 31% of U.S. adults showed symptoms of anxiety and depression, 13% started or increased substance use, and 26% reported trauma/stressor-related disorder symptoms.>
